Matters Relating to Real Property Collateral. In the event that (i) any Group Member (other than an Excluded Subsidiary) acquires any Material Owned Real Property or (ii) at the time any Person becomes a Subsidiary Guarantor, such Person owns any Material Owned Real Property (any such Material Owned Real Property being an “Additional Mortgaged Property” and together with any Material Owned Real Property described in clause (i), collectively the “Mortgaged Properties” and each a “Mortgaged Property”), such Loan Party shall deliver to Administrative Agent within 90 days (or such longer time period as may be agreed by Administrative Agent) after such Person acquires any such Mortgaged Property or becomes a Subsidiary Guarantor, as the case may be, (A) a fully executed and notarized Mortgage (together with an applicable Mortgage Policy) in favor of Administrative Agent, for the benefit of Secured Parties, in proper form for recording in all appropriate places in all applicable jurisdictions, encumbering the interest of such Loan Party in such Mortgaged Property; (B) such opinions of counsel regarding the enforceability, due authorization, execution and delivery of the Mortgage and such other matters customarily covered in real estate counsel opinions as Administrative Agent may reasonably request (in form and substance and from counsel reasonably acceptable to Administrative Agent); (C) a Standard Flood Hazard Determination Form, along with a letter from an insurance broker or a municipal engineer, or such other evidence as to whether the Mortgaged Property is a Flood Hazard Property and, if such Mortgaged Property is a Flood Hazard Property, (1) evidence as to whether the community in which any such Flood Hazard Property is located is participating in the National Flood Insurance Program, (2) the applicable Loan Party’s written acknowledgement of receipt of written notification from Administrative Agent (x) as to the existence of each such Flood Hazard Property and (y) as to whether the community in which each such Flood Hazard Property is located is participating in the National Flood Insurance Program and (3) in the event any such Flood Hazard Property is located in a community that participates in the National Flood Insurance Program, evidence that Borrower has obtained flood insurance in respect of such Flood Hazard Property to the extent required under the applicable regulations of the Board of Governors of the Federal Reserve System; (D) to the extent reasonably requested by the Administrative Agent, a phase I environmental assessment (in form and substance, and issued to Administrative Agent by, or with a reliance letter from, an environmental consultant, reasonably acceptable to Administrative Agent); and (E) such other documents, in each case, that may otherwise be reasonably required by Administrative Agent.
